1. Artificial Intelligence and Machine Learning

Art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ning (ML) are at the forefront of security technology. These powerful tools analyze vast amounts of data to detect patterns and anomalies that could indicate potential threats. For instance, AI-driven security systems can identify unusual behavior in real-time, allowing for quicker responses to potential security breaches.

Moreover, AI algorithms are increasingly being utilized in cybersecurity to anticipate and prevent cyber attacks. By continuously learning from new data, these systems can adapt and evolve, making it more challenging for cybercriminals to succeed. The implementation of AI in security not only strengthens defenses but also reduces the reliance on human oversight, leading to more efficient security protocols.

2. Biometric Security Systems

Biometric technology has seen significant advancements, making it a prominent feature in the realm of security. Fingerprint scanners, facial recognition systems, and iris scanners are becoming commonplace in both personal devices and corporate environments. These systems offer a level of security that traditional passwords simply cannot match.

As biometric technology evolves, we can expect even more sophisticated methods of identity verification. For instance, behavioral biometrics, which analyze patterns in user behavior, such as typing speed and mouse movements, are being developed to provide an additional layer of security. This not only enhances protection but also improves user experience by eliminating the need for passwords altogether.

3. Internet of Things (IoT) Security

The Internet of Things (IoT) connects everyday devices to the internet, creating a network of interconnected systems. While this innovation brings convenience, it also raises significant security concerns. As more devices become connected, the potential attack surface for hackers expands dramatically.

To combat this threat, advances in IoT security are essential. Enhanced encryption methods, secure communication protocols, and AI-driven threat detection systems are being developed to protect IoT ecosystems. The future of security in the IoT landscape will rely heavily on robust and proactive measures to ensure that our smart homes and cities remain safe from cyber threats.

4. Blockchain Technology

Blockchain technology, best known for its role in cryptocurrencies, is emerging as a powerful tool for enhancing security. Its decentralized nature ensures that data is stored across multiple locations, making it more difficult for malicious actors to manipulate or access sensitive information. This characteristic is particularly beneficial for industries that require secure transactions and data integrity, such as finance, healthcare, and supply chain management.

5. Drones and Surveillance Technologies

The use of drones for security purposes is gaining traction, especially in law enforcement and military applications. Drones equipped with high-resolution cameras and advanced sensors can monitor large areas quickly and efficiently, providing real-time intelligence that can enhance situational awareness during critical incidents.

Additionally, advancements in surveillance technology, such as smart cameras with integrated AI, enable facial recognition and behavior analysis. These systems can help identify potential threats before they escalate, ensuring a proactive approach to security.

7. The Human Factor in Security

While technology plays a critical role in enhancing security, the human element remains a significant factor. Social engineering attacks exploit human psychology to manipulate individuals into providing sensitive information. Therefore, as we advance technologically, the need for heightened awareness and education regarding security practices becomes paramount.

In the future, organizations will need to focus not only on implementing cutting-edge technology but also on fostering a security-conscious culture among employees. This includes regular training, clear communication about security policies, and encouraging a proactive approach to identifying potential threats.
